Warning Signs You Need Groundwater Seepage Removal
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potential safety hazards.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ent further damage. Our team is here to help you identify and address these issues before they become major problems.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ors can show moisture issues in your home. If you notice a musty smell that lingers, it may be a sign of groundwater seepage. Don’t ignore this warning sign, contact our team to assess and address the issue.
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ings
Water stains can be a clear indication of groundwater seepage. If you notice water stains on your walls or ceilings, it’s essential to address the issue quickly. Our team will assess the damage and develop a plan to remove the water and pr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of groundwater seepage. If you notice your floors are uneven or damaged,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Our team will assess the damage and provide a customized plan to remove the water and repair the flooring.

Groundwater Seepage Removal Cost in Mukilteo, WA
The cost of Groundwater Seepage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the Mukilteo area. Our team will provide you with a detailed breakdown of the costs involved and help you understand what factors affect the final price. We offer free estimates and will work with you to create a plan that fits your bud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Damage Assessment | $100-$500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Water Removal | $500-$2,500 | Volume of water, type of equipment needed, and labor costs.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200-$1,000 | Equipment rental costs, labor costs, and drying time. |
| Structural Repairs | $1,000-$5,000 | Severity of damage, materials needed, and labor costs. |
| More Services (e.g., mold remediation, content cleaning) | $500-$2,000 | Severity of damage, materials needed, and labor costs. |
